Toshiba Biblioleaf to be sold in Japan next month
December 20th, 2010 · No Comments · hardware news
More detail emerged today on Toshiba’s solar powered e-reader. The Biblioleaf is expected to ship in Japan on 25 December. It’s available on a 2 year contract (for the 3G connection) for ¥525 up front and ¥1,575 a month. This e-reader is based on an E-ink screen and it has Wifi, a Wacom touchscreen, 2GB [...]
